    Praise of wlad:
    1)Brought stability at the top..not like in the 90s..when the world championship was being passed around like a volleyball.

    2)Has schooled most of his opponents and not since 2004 has he ever looked in danger in a fight.

    3)His 12 round schooling of David Haye is considered one of the best performances by a world champ.

    Criticism of Wlad:

    1)His 'safety first' boxing style has taken the glamour out of boxing's glamour division.

    2)His few appearances in the US has meant that very poor quality fighters are entering the sport...

    3)His 3 KO defeats to rather little known fighters will leave a big mark on his career...making people think he has a suspect chin.

    After reading this do you think that Wladimir Klitschko will be remembered as one of the greatest fighters and champions?
